Output 052cac631468addb3e2aa3c71ead37c20bef3f47abcda8c0261cf4bf004620ce:228

value
68882
script pubkey
OP_0 OP_PUSHBYTES_20 75f897d005d1ea79a4b4b7a5e42e888060d5d456
address
bc1qwhuf05q96848nf95k7j7gt5gspsdt4zkdwx606
transaction
052cac631468addb3e2aa3c71ead37c20bef3f47abcda8c0261cf4bf004620ce